如何優(yōu)先應(yīng)用某一行的CSS樣式
在網(wǎng)頁設(shè)計(jì)中,CSS樣式為我們提供了豐富的工具來定制和控制網(wǎng)頁的外觀和感覺,有時(shí),為了確保某些樣式在所有情況下都得到優(yōu)先應(yīng)用,我們需要確保某些CSS規(guī)則具有更高的優(yōu)先級,以下是一些方法來確保某一行的CSS樣式具有更高的重要性。
1. 深入了解CSS優(yōu)先級
我們需要知道CSS的優(yōu)先級是如何決定的,CSS規(guī)則的應(yīng)用遵循特定的優(yōu)先級規(guī)則,包括選擇器的特異性、源順序以及使用!important
標(biāo)志,使用!important
是一種直接提升某條規(guī)則優(yōu)先級的方法。
2. 使用內(nèi)聯(lián)樣式
內(nèi)聯(lián)樣式是直接應(yīng)用于HTML元素的樣式,由于它們直接關(guān)聯(lián)到特定的元素,因此通常具有***高的優(yōu)先級,盡管一般不推薦過度使用內(nèi)聯(lián)樣式,但在某些情況下,它們可以用來確保某些樣式的優(yōu)先應(yīng)用。
3. 使用ID選擇器
ID選擇器在CSS中具有很高的特異性,如果一個(gè)樣式規(guī)則是使用ID選擇器定義的,那么它通常會比使用類選擇器或標(biāo)簽選擇器的規(guī)則具有更高的優(yōu)先級。
4. 利用!important標(biāo)記
!important
是CSS中用來提升規(guī)則優(yōu)先級的關(guān)鍵字,將其添加到一個(gè)聲明中,可以確保該聲明優(yōu)先于其他沒有使用!important
的聲明被應(yīng)用,但應(yīng)謹(jǐn)慎使用,過度使用可能導(dǎo)致樣式表難以維護(hù)和理解。
5. 合理使用媒體查詢
媒體查詢是響應(yīng)式設(shè)計(jì)的關(guān)鍵部分,也可以用來控制樣式的優(yōu)先級,通過為不同的設(shè)備和視口尺寸定義特定的樣式規(guī)則,我們可以確保在某些情境下特定的樣式得到優(yōu)先應(yīng)用。
為了確保某一行的CSS樣式得到優(yōu)先應(yīng)用,我們可以利用CSS的優(yōu)先級規(guī)則、內(nèi)聯(lián)樣式、ID選擇器、!important標(biāo)記以及媒體查詢,每種方法都有其適用的場景和注意事項(xiàng),需要根據(jù)具體的需求和情境來選擇合適的策略,我們也要避免過度使用高優(yōu)先級規(guī)則,以保持樣式的可讀性和可維護(hù)性。